Overview

In the shadows of Cape Town, power doesn't belong to the loud, the reckless, or the lucky. It belongs to the disciplined. Lethabo Maseko is not like everyone else. While others chase shortcuts, he chooses the path no one wants-routine, sacrifice, precision, and control. What begins as a personal obsession with discipline evolves into something far greater: a hidden system that quietly reshapes the city's flow of crime, power, and influence. But the deeper he goes, the more dangerous the game becomes. Heists executed with surgical intelligence. Movements calculated beyond prediction. A system so advanced it begins to think for itself. And just when Lethabo reaches the peak of control, he does the unthinkable- He walks away. Because true power isn't in controlling everything. It's in knowing when to let go. As unseen forces begin to emerge, watching, testing, and judging. Lethabo is pulled into a deeper world where discipline is the only currency, and every decision could shift the balance between order and chaos. The Discipline of Darkness is a gripping crime thriller that blends high-level strategy, psychological warfare, and raw personal growth. It's a story about ambition, mastery, and the dangerous edge where control meets freedom. This isn't just a story about crime.
